'尝试使用deleteCharactersInRange改变不可变对象':Xcode 7.2错误创建存档以上传到appstore

时间:2016-01-13 11:22:52

标签: ios objective-c xcode swift app-store

在Xcode 7.2中创建存档以上传到App Store(使用Windows> Organizer)

  

我收到以下错误:'尝试使用变异对象进行变异   deleteCharactersInRange'

为错误生成以下日志:

  

2016-01-13 11:11:24 +0000商店提交配置响应   错误失败:(       “Error Domain = WorkerErrorDomain Code = -10001 \”尝试使用deleteCharactersInRange:\“改变不可变对象   UserInfo = {MZUnderlyingException =尝试改变不可变对象   with deleteCharactersInRange :, NSLocalizedDescription = Attempt to   用deleteCharactersInRange改变不可变对象:   NSLocalizedFailureReason =尝试改变不可变对象   deleteCharactersInRange:}“),警告:(),信息消息:()。   2016-01-13 11:11:26 +0000 [MT]介绍:错误   Domain = WorkerErrorDomain Code = -10001“尝试变异不可变   deleteCharactersInRange:“   UserInfo = {MZUnderlyingException =尝试改变不可变对象   with deleteCharactersInRange :, NSLocalizedDescription = Attempt to   用deleteCharactersInRange改变不可变对象:   NSLocalizedFailureReason =尝试改变不可变对象   deleteCharactersInRange:}

我在项目中使用Swift 2并集成了基于Objective-C的PayU支付网关库。

有没有我可以跟踪错误的来源,以解决问题。 我能够在模拟器和真正的iPhone设备中成功运行应用程序。

4 个答案:

答案 0 :(得分:2)

我在Xcode 7.2中遇到了同样的问题 最后,我使用了Application Loader,我成功上传了应用程序。 希望有所帮助。

答案 1 :(得分:1)

我知道我正在回复一个十个月大的帖子,但我还是希望发布我的答案,以防其他人遇到与我相同的问题,并迫切需要答案。

我也遇到了同样的错误消息,我发现我没有在iTunes connect中添加我的应用程序。

最后,我将我的应用程序添加到iTunes连接中,错误消失了。

答案 2 :(得分:0)

如果您收到此错误,也可以尝试再次从Xcode提交。第二次尝试对我有用 - 能够提交没有问题。

答案 3 :(得分:0)

尝试执行下一步:

  1. 关闭xcode。
  2. 尝试清理衍生数据文件夹。
  3. 打开xcode然后清理项目&使用xcode存档。